Pattern Formation Under Multiplicative Noise,t show in Section 5.1 that multiplicative noise can induce order by advancing the appearance of a deterministic pattern-forming bifurcation in the Swift—Hohenberg model. In a second kind of model, presented in Section 5.2, noise can be seen to induce . stochastic patterns, which do not exist in the absence of fluctuations.
